Considering The Type Of CCTV Camera For Installation

When we speak about security and surveillance, we cannot think about the concept without the CCTV camera. It is an integral part of commercial and house security system. Why this device is so popular in usage is its ability to capture images and record movements and events for surveillance purposes. A CCTV camera can be a video or digital stills oriented and categorized in terms of analog and digital, indoor and outdoor. All thanks to Marie Van Brittan Brown, the inventor! Millions of homes across the world are today secured with use of the CCTV camera. House Security System also includes access control systems, sensors and detectors, also termed alarm systems, door locks, and more.

Continued developments in technology have led to the introduction of more sophisticated house security system that come equipped with advanced features and innovative functioning mechanisms. Consider the IR CCTV Camera. In the outdoor category, this is considered the most effective; it is available in specifications of IP 55, IP 60, and IP 65. It is the IP 65 that is the most recommended. The LED lights in this IR CCTV camera emits light equivalent to 10 watts! It is also termed night vision camera, as it can capture images and video even in the darkness. Go for one that is weatherproof as it gets exposed to all elements – water, dust, heat, etc. For a more effective surveillance, get two IR CCTV cameras installed facing each other at secured locations with no source of light should falling on them.
